We are seeking a highly skilled Engineering Manager to join our Enterprise Innovation (EI) team in designing for the "Future of Work." You will shape the future of employee productivity through large scale AI, automation, and SaaS (vendor and homegrown) systems. You will collaborate with cross-functional teams to design, develop, and implement innovative solutions that enhance employee efficiency and the overall employee experience.
We are a data driven organization and you will lead strategic investments to make step function improvements in the lives of LinkedIn employees. This spans multiple areas including but not limited to : Providing tools and infrastructure that creates delightful employee experience; Provide and support application frameworks that empower LinkedIn employee to maximize productivity; Provide actionable insights that leverages data and metrics; Provide tools and data that help LinkedIn teams listen to their customers; and most importantly deliver reliable and scalable infrastructure. You will have the opportunity to engage the industry-wide employee productivity community and contribute to open-source software as well. This Software Engineering Manager role is part of the Enterprise Platforms, Infrastructure, and Collaboration (EPIC) org within EI. You will get an opportunity to influence, transform, and create an amazing experience for employees at LinkedIn by leading the team. The mission is to create an ecosystem that enables employees to deliver their products and services at LinkedIn at the highest quality they can.
Responsibilities
- You will manage the performance and career development of a small team of engineers (including software engineers, system engineers, enterprise engineers, and / or sysadmins), and own significant parts of internal LinkedIn products that require design, architecture, and coding.
- You will partner with senior management in owning responsibility for large scale vendor SaaS and on-prem solutions, including contract negotiations, solution design, and support optimization.
- You will provide thought leadership, develop and evangelize solutions to challenges faced by every individual and team at LinkedIn to improve employee happiness, productivity, and efficiency.
- You will scale the infrastructure and tools required to keep our ~30K employees and contingent workers in step as they collaborate in chat, docs, designs, reports, etc.
- You will participate with senior management in developing a long-term technology roadmap for LinkedIn's enterprise platforms. You will be a role model and professional coach for engineers with a strong bias for action and focus on craft.
- You will work with peers across teams to support and leverage a shared technical stack. You will manage teams to scale distributed applications, make architectural trade-offs applying synchronous and asynchronous design patterns, review code, and deliver with speediness and quality.
- You will develop multi-tier scalable, high-volume performing, and reliable user-centric applications that operate 24x7.
- You will produce high-quality software that is unit tested, code reviewed and checked in regularly for continuous integration.
